Pages that link to "Liddeston Ridge Solar Park Milford Haven"
From Global Energy Monitor
The following pages link to Liddeston Ridge Solar Park Milford Haven:
Displayed 1 item.
- Liddeston Ridge Solar Park Milford Haven (transclusion) (← links)